Safety:  With a 5-point harness, your baby is placed securely in your jogging stroller.  With a stroller that is designed for use outdoors, it's best to know that the materials used to build the stroller is most durable and lightweight there is in the market.  And since the front wheel can be locked, going for long walks would allow the stroller to easily go straight without steering to the side of the sidewalk.

Mobility:  The best stroller that is availabe these days designed for in and outdoors would be a three wheel stroller with a front swivel wheel.  Since this jogging stroller is made with lightweight materials, it's easy to push and store the stroller away.  Nobody wants a heavy stroller to push around all day and have a piece of heavy metal to lug around all day.  Maximum weight capacity for this jogging stroller is 50 lbs and the stroller weight is 28 lbs, so potentially you will be pushing against 80 lbs!  Be glad to know that the wheels are well built and move very well.

 

 

Durability:  Lightweight aluminum is the most durable material strollers are built on, they last a long time and they don't get damaged very easily.  Although it does not have a removable seat pad like the InSTEP Safari Jogging Stroller, a good wipe at the end of the day will help keep you stroller clean and germ free.  Plus it sits in a standing position to help keep the stroller away from dust and dirt on the ground.

What parents will love:  Parents will love the fact that only this model comes with a mesh bug screen to keep your baby free from bug bites and dust!  Most other strollers on the market would require a separate purchase of at least $50, but with the already good value price InSTEP Strollers comes with it's nice to know that they are throwing this product in as well with your jogging stroller. 

Note that the the InSTEP Suburban Safari Jogging Stroller has three 12" wheels whereas the InSTEP Safari Jogging Stroller has two 16" rear wheels and a front 12" wheel.  The suburban is a good choice for parents who would like to save a little room when travelling and for storing the stroller away in the trunk of your car or the closet in your home.

And finally, this is a good value stroller to use one single stroller to run errands indoors and to use it for a good healthy excercise outdoors.  The price is good for starting families and the quality of the stroller is just as good as the brand names like BOB Jogging Strollers.

 

 

What your baby will love:  Your baby will enjoy the comfortable seating area in the stroller and will be nicely occupied with their snack tray.  Whether they are configuring their cheerios or stacking their toys on the tray, at least they are getting fresh air outside with their parents.  They can start using the stroller at a young age of just 3 months till they reach upto a weight of 50 lbs.  However, if you do plan to go jogging with the stroller we recommend a minimum age of 8 months for safety reasons.

 

 

What we don't love so much:  We would like to see that this stroller had a removable seat pad like the InSTEP Safari Jogging Stroller, that way parents can keep the stroller at it's cleanest condition.  So if you really need to save space, then we recommend this model.  If not, we think that the InSTEP Safari Jogging Stroller is a better option.  It's a bit more in price but we think it's well worth it in the long run.

Specifications

Capacity                                 1 Child
Stroller Minimum Age  3 months
 (We recommend 8 months for jogging)
Stroller Maximum Weight  50 lbs
Stroller Weight   28 lbs
Wheel Size     Three 12" wheels 


Dimensions

Stroller dimensions   

41" H x 23.5" W x 45" L

Stroller folded dimensions  

16" H x 23.5" W x 36.5" L
